The China National Symposium on Combustion has been held annually for many years, and has been a most well-known academic conference in Chinese combustion research. In 2018, more than 1,200 delegates from 150 institutions in China, United States, France, Australia, South Korea, and Japan attended the China National Symposium on Combustion. Seven plenary lectures and 12 topical reviews were presented by eminent specialists on multiple topics of fundamental combustion research. In total, 264 oral presentations and 320 posters were presented during the symposium.
In history, the language for this symposium was only Chinese. From 2016, this symposium started to accept papers in English. There were 4 sections with presentations in English in 2018.
